29 #include <linux/slab.h>
30 #include <linux/module.h>
31 #include <linux/input.h>
32 #include <linux/init.h>
33 #include <linux/device.h>
34 
35 MODULE_AUTHOR("Vojtech Pavlik <vojtech@ucw.cz>");
36 MODULE_DESCRIPTION("Input driver event debug module");
37 MODULE_LICENSE("GPL");
38 
39 static void evbug_event(struct input_handle *handle, unsigned int type, unsigned int code, int value)
40 {
41 	printk(KERN_DEBUG "evbug.c: Event. Dev: %s, Type: %d, Code: %d, Value: %d\n",
42 		dev_name(&handle->dev->dev), type, code, value);
43 }
44 
45 static int evbug_connect(struct input_handler *handler, struct input_dev *dev,
46 			 const struct input_device_id *id)
47 {
48 	struct input_handle *handle;
49 	int error;
50 
51 	handle = kzalloc(sizeof(struct input_handle), GFP_KERNEL);
52 	if (!handle)
53 		return -ENOMEM;
54 
55 	handle->dev = dev;
56 	handle->handler = handler;
57 	handle->name = "evbug";
58 
59 	error = input_register_handle(handle);
60 	if (error)
61 		goto err_free_handle;
62 
63 	error = input_open_device(handle);
64 	if (error)
65 		goto err_unregister_handle;
66 
67 	printk(KERN_DEBUG "evbug.c: Connected device: %s (%s at %s)\n",
68 		dev_name(&dev->dev),
69 		dev->name ?: "unknown",
70 		dev->phys ?: "unknown");
71 
72 	return 0;
73 
74  err_unregister_handle:
75 	input_unregister_handle(handle);
76  err_free_handle:
77 	kfree(handle);
78 	return error;
79 }
80 
81 static void evbug_disconnect(struct input_handle *handle)
82 {
83 	printk(KERN_DEBUG "evbug.c: Disconnected device: %s\n",
84 		dev_name(&handle->dev->dev));
85 
86 	input_close_device(handle);
87 	input_unregister_handle(handle);
88 	kfree(handle);
89 }
90 
91 static const struct input_device_id evbug_ids[] = {
92 	{ .driver_info = 1 },	/* Matches all devices */
93 	{ },			/* Terminating zero entry */
94 };
95 
96 MODULE_DEVICE_TABLE(input, evbug_ids);
97 
98 static struct input_handler evbug_handler = {
99 	.event =	evbug_event,
100 	.connect =	evbug_connect,
101 	.disconnect =	evbug_disconnect,
102 	.name =		"evbug",
103 	.id_table =	evbug_ids,
104 };
105 
106 static int __init evbug_init(void)
107 {
108 	return input_register_handler(&evbug_handler);
109 }
110 
111 static void __exit evbug_exit(void)
112 {
113 	input_unregister_handler(&evbug_handler);
114 }
115 
116 module_init(evbug_init);
117 module_exit(evbug_exit);
